Настройка конфигурационного файла config.yaml

Для настройки справочника требуется отредактировать файл config.yaml, находящийся в директории /etc/ecss/ecss-cc-ui-api.

Требуется настроить следующие поля в области sql:

После внесения изменения в файл требуется перезагрузить сервис ecss-cc-ui

sudo systemctl restart ecss-cc-ui-api.service

Внесение записей в mysql

Для внесения записей в справочник, требуется в базу данных ecss_address_book внести свои данные.

Пример внесения записи в mysql

  1. Вход в базу данных mysql:

    tester@ecss1:~$ sudo mysql -u address_book -p


  2. Выбор базы данных ecss_address_book

    mysql> use ecss_address_book;


  3. Внесение записи в таблицу source

    Данная таблица отвечает за поле Источник в Справочнике

    INSERT INTO source (id, name) VALUES (20,"Источник")


  4. Внесение записи в таблицу contact

    Данная таблица отвечает за поля Имя, Компания, Позиция и Описание в Справочнике

    INSERT INTO contact (id, source_id, contact_name, first_name, middle_name, last_name, company, position, description)
    VALUES (20,20,"Ковалёв Владимир Андреевич","Сидорова Полина Дмитриевна","Колесников Виталий Иванов","ООО КЦ","Справочник КЦ","Пример описания.");


  5. Внесение записи в таблицу phone

    Данная таблица отвечает за поля Номер в Справочнике

    INSERT INTO phone (id, digits, label_id, contact_id, description)
    VALUES (20,"+8339865774273","24","397","");


  6. Внесение записи в таблицу email

    Данная таблица отвечает за поля Email в Справочнике

    INSERT INTO email (id, contact_id, email, description)
    VALUES (20,"47","jmikailov@inbox.ru","Пример описания.");